For part two of our discussion on fangirls we wanted to discuss bands who have said some controversial things about having a predominantly female fan base. Join Sara Feigin and Jenna Million as they uncover double standards in the pop-punk world, where bands are judged by outsiders for attracting female fans while those in the scene don't seem to bat an eye over it. We then take a trip to Australia and discuss some questionable interviews with pop-rock princes 5 Seconds of Summer, a band that's polarizing in the world of music for being catapulted into fame for touring with the biggest boyband of the 21st century, One Direction. !!!!
